"IL Y AVAIT - "

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

CANST thou forget?

The day was clear and golden;

The sunshine trickled softly through the leaves;

A quail was whistling shrilly in the sheaves,

Where thou didst toil, like Ruth in times gray-olden, -

Canst thou forget?

Canst thou forget?

The eve was calm and holy,

And moonbeams flooded all the dew-sweet lane

Where our unconscious steps their way had ta'en,

As from our lips love's whispers trembled solely, -

Canst thou forget?

Canst thou forget?

The day and eve are vanished;

But like the sweet, sad music of a dream,

Do not some glimpses on your memory gleam,

Ne'er to fade quite away till life be banished? -

Canst thou forget?

G. C. G.
